Position Summary
School Based Therapist – Part‑time (up to 29 hours per week) at the Slippery Rock Area School District, Slippery Rock, PA. This role primarily works in a school setting, providing individual, group, and family therapy to students and collaborating with school staff and the clinical team.
Location & ScheduleSlippery Rock, PA (Slippery Rock Area School District). Flexible schedule with Monday‑Friday school hours. Minimum 6 billable hours per week. Position is part‑time, up to 29 hours per week.
CompensationNon‑licensed clinicians: $42.00 per billable hour plus $15.00 per administrative/training hour.
Licensed clinicians (LPC, LCSW, LMFT): $48.00 per billable hour plus $15.00 per administrative/training hour.
- Complete intakes, including psycho‑social assessment, initial treatment plan, and required legal consents for assigned school‑based clients.
- Develop measurable treatment goals in collaboration with clients and guardians.
- Complete treatment reviews in accordance with outpatient regulations.
- Provide individual, group, and family therapy as indicated by the treatment plan.
- Maintain timely clinical progress notes that reference the treatment plan.
- Consult regularly with the designated psychiatrist and school‑based supervisor to ensure effective collaboration.
- Participate in individual and group clinical supervision activities as scheduled.
- Communicate and collaborate with school district personnel as needed.
- Attend in‑service and professional development activities.
- Meet agency productivity requirements.
- Enter clinical documentation in the Electronic Medical Record (EMR) in a timely manner per program guidelines.
- Must have the ability to provide audio/visual/verbal supervision and perform essential job functions.
- Must demonstrate emotional stability to perform essential job functions.
- Established effective working relationships with agency personnel and community agencies.
- Open to supervision and able to adjust hours to meet job requirements.
- Works independently with strong written and verbal communication skills.
- Maintains confidentiality of clients.
- Supports the agency’s mission and core values.
- Eligible for PA State Police clearance, PA Child Abuse History clearance, and FBI clearance.
- Graduate degree in a clinically recognized discipline with a clinical practicum, or an equivalent foreign degree evaluated by AICE or NACES.
- Professional license (LCSW, LPC, LMFT) preferred; a license in a recognized clinical discipline that includes mental health clinical experience satisfies the requirement.
- Licensed Social Worker – LSW does not meet the professional license requirement.
